D

Down Shift Holdings (DSH, LLC)

3 employees

Down Shift Holdings provides graphic design, printing, and technology consulting services.

Basic info

Industry

media production

Sectors

Printing
Publishing
Consulting
Graphic Design

Date founded

2003

FAQ